How does a single elimination tournament work?
The tournament is played as a knockout competition. Winners advance to the next round; for losers, the tournament ends immediately.
Tournament structure
The tournament structure is determined by the number of participating teams. Depending on that number, some teams enter the bracket earlier than others.
